Understanding Volatility and Return to Player (RTP)
When exploring the world of online slots, two key terms frequently surface: volatility and Return to Player (RTP). Volatility, also known as variance, refers to the risk level associated with a particular game. High volatility slots offer the potential for large, infrequent wins, requiring a substantial bankroll to withstand extended periods without payouts. Conversely, low volatility slots provide more frequent, but smaller, wins, making them suitable for players who prefer a more consistent gaming experience. Understanding your own risk tolerance is paramount when selecting a game. If you enjoy the adrenaline rush of chasing a massive jackpot, a high-volatility option might appeal, but if steady wins and sustained play are your priorities, a low-volatility slot will likely be more rewarding. It’s not about which is “better,” but rather which aligns with your playing style and financial comfort zone.

RTP, or Return to Player, represents the percentage of all wagered money that a slot machine is statistically expected to pay back to players over an extended period. A higher RTP percentage generally indicates a more favorable game for the player, but it’s important to remember that RTP is a theoretical calculation based on millions of spins. It doesn't guarantee individual wins, but provides a long-term expectation. Look for slots with RTPs of 96% or higher when possible, but also consider the volatility and your overall gaming preferences.

The Psychology of Slots and Responsible Gaming
The enduring popularity of slots can be attributed, in part, to the psychological principles they employ. The variable ratio reward schedule – where wins occur unpredictably – is particularly effective at creating a sense of anticipation and encouraging continued play. This is the same principle used in many forms of gambling, and it can be highly addictive. The bright colors, immersive sound effects, and engaging themes further contribute to the overall allure, creating a captivating experience that can easily lead to extended gaming sessions. It's crucial to recognize these psychological mechanisms and to play responsibly.

Exploring Different Types of Slot Games
The world of online slots is incredibly diverse, offering a wide array of game types to suit every preference. Classic slots, often referred to as three-reel slots, resemble the traditional fruit machines found in land-based casinos. These games typically feature simple gameplay and a limited number of paylines. Video slots, on the other hand, are more modern and complex, boasting stunning graphics, immersive animations, and a vast array of bonus features. Progressive jackpot slots offer the chance to win life-altering sums of money, as a portion of each bet contributes to a growing jackpot pool. And then there are branded slots, featuring popular characters and themes from movies, TV shows, and video games, providing an added layer of entertainment for fans.
